Highlights
- Wooster spends 17.1% more per student than Van Buren.
- The Student Teacher Ratio is 25.8% higher in Wooster than in Van Buren. (lower means fewer students in each classroom).
- Wooster had 12.6% more residents who had graduated High School compared to Van Buren
